Laboratory Corporation of America Specialty Lab Assistant in Lakewood, Colorado
LabCorp is seeking a Specialty Lab Assistant to join our team in Lakewood, CO. This role works in a high volume, production based environment performing a vital component of clinical lab science.
The schedule for this position will be: Tuesday-Saturday 0300am-1130am
Job Duties/Responsibilities:
Receive and sort clinical lab specimens
Prepare specimens for testing and analysis
Scan and/or data entry of specimen and patient information
Ensure all lab equipment is working properly and perform minor instrumentation maintenance
Troubleshoot any specimen related issues
Replenish test bench supplies as needed
Maintain a clean and safe work environment
Complete record logs and other administrative duties as requested
Follow all Standard Operating Procedures to ensure safety and quality standards
